Driving South

Today we drove the six hours to Wellington.  This is taken through the windscreen because the weather was not very pleasant  and I didn't feel like stopping and taking a more considered shot.  These pylons march across the Desert Rd so called because only tussock and snow grasses grow in the poor soil and survive the winds.  The altitude is over 600m or 2000ft.  Not much compared to Colorado :-)
